Malik Ny’Kel Wilson, 27, was arrested last week and charged with aggravated assault with a deadly weapon, property damage, and possession of a weapon by a convicted felon.

Wilson got into an argument with the victim in her driveway, and he reportedly entered her home and began throwing things around. The victim stayed in the vehicle and was afraid to enter her home because she could hear Wilson breaking things.

Wilson reportedly exited the residence holding a semi-automatic handgun, opened the vehicle door, and told the victim to “get the fuck out of the car.” Wilson didn’t point the gun directly at the victim, but he held it at his side while threatening her.

One of the victim’s friends stepped in between Wilson and the victim to try and defuse the situation. Wilson went back inside the victim’s house and resumed breaking items.

Wilson had been keeping his guns at the victim’s apartment while living with her. Police found another handgun and a rifle in the residence.

Judge Denise Ferrero approved a pretrial detention motion by the State Attorney's Office on Armstrong and he'll be held in jail as his case is ongoing.
